Graduate Student Ed Stowe featured by River Basin Center

Graduate Student Ed Stowe featured by River Basin Center

by Sarah
on July 19, 2023

A new story featured partially N-EWN funded research that UGA graduate student Edward Stowe did on the impacts of development on freshwater fish–and whether offsets intended to compensate for harm were effective. Article written by Cheryth Youngmann.
